    Cucker–Smale Type Dynamics of Infinitely Many Individuals with Repulsive Forces

    We study the existence and uniqueness of the time evolution of a system of infinitely many individuals, moving in a tunnel and subjected to a Cucker–Smale type alignment dynamics with compactly supported communication kernels and to short-range repulsive interactions to avoid collisions

    Particle Approximation of the BGK Equation

    In this paper we prove the convergence of a suitable particle system towards the BGK model. More precisely, we consider an interacting stochastic particle system in which each particle can instantaneously thermalize locally. We show that, under a suitable scaling limit, propagation of chaos does hold and the one-particle distribution function converges to the solution of the BGK equation

    Non-mean-field Vicsek-type models for collective behavior

    We consider interacting particle dynamics with Vicsek-type interactions, and their macroscopic Partial Differential Equation (PDE) limit, in the non-mean-field regime; that is, we consider the case in which each particle/agent in the system interacts only with a prescribed subset of the particles in the system (for example, those within a certain distance). In this non-mean-field regime the influence between agents (i.e. the interaction term) can be normalized either by the total number of agents in the system (global scaling) or by the number of agents with which the particle is effectively interacting (local scaling). We compare the behavior of the globally scaled and the locally scaled systems in many respects, considering for each scaling both the PDE and the corresponding particle model. In particular, we observe that both the locally and globally scaled particle system exhibit pattern formation (i.e. formation of traveling-wave-like solutions) within certain parameter regimes, and generally display similar dynamics. The same is not true of the corresponding PDE models. Indeed, while both PDE models have multiple stationary states, for the globally scaled PDE such (space-homogeneous) equilibria are unstable for certain parameter regimes, with the instability leading to traveling wave solutions, while they are always stable for the locally scaled one, which never produces traveling waves. This observation is based on a careful numerical study of the model, supported by further analysis

    Impaired circadian heart rate variability in Parkinson's disease: A time-domain analysis in ambulatory setting

    Background: Heart rate variability (HRV) decreases in Parkinson's disease (PD) and it can be considered a marker for cardiovascular dysautonomia. The purpose of this pilot study is to evaluate long-term time-domain analysis of HRV of PD patients and compare the results with those of matched healthy individuals. Methods: Idiopathic PD patients without comorbidity impairing HRV, and age-matched healthy individuals were recruited in a pilot study. A long-term time domain analysis of HRV using 24-h ambulatory ECG was performed. Results: Overall, 18 PD patients fulfilling inclusion criteria completed the evaluation (mean age was 55.6 ± 8.8, disease duration: 5.0 ± 4.7). Mean SCOPA-AUT score was 10.1 ± 7.3. Patients were on Hoehn & Yahr stage 1-2 and mean Levodopa Equivalent Dose (LED) was 311 ± 239.9. Mean of the 5-min standard deviation (SD) of R-R intervals distribution (SDNN) for all 5 min segments of the entire recording (ISDNN) was significantly lower in patients compared to controls. ISDNN was significantly different between Parkinson's disease patients and healthy controls. Conclusions: In our population characterized by mild to moderate disease severity, time-domain assessment of HRV seemed to be a potential tool to characterize cardiovascular dysautonomia. Decrease of ISDNN in PD may reflect an autonomic derangement extending all day and night long

    Is asthma control more than just an absence of symptoms? An expert consensus statement

    Purpose: Definitions and measures of asthma control used in clinical trials and in clinical practice vary considerably. There is also misalignment between patients and healthcare professionals (HCPs) in terms of understanding and managing asthma control. This study aimed to progress towards a consensus definition of asthma control, and evaluate disparities between HCP and patient perspectives. Basic procedures: A two-stage Delphi questionnaire involving asthma specialists sought to identify areas of consensus on aspects of asthma control in clinical practice. Results were compared with those of a structured literature review to assess if existing guidance and measures of asthma control used in studies correlated with practice. Eighty-two panelists took part in the Delphi questionnaire. The structured literature review included 185 manuscripts and 31 abstracts. Main findings: Panelists agreed that there was no standard definition of asthma control, confirmed by a total of 19 different composite consensus/guideline definitions and/or validated measures of control being identified across the Delphi study and literature review. Panelists agreed on the positive associations of well-controlled asthma with patient outcomes, but not on the components or thresholds of a working definition of control. Principal conclusions: A universally accepted definition and measure of asthma control that is utilized and understood by patients, HCPs, and researchers is required
